Most lenders won't give  mortgage for a mid score lower than 620, unless you have some serious positive factors that will compensate for the low scores, such as an extremely large down payment, but even that's no gaurentee. 

 

so you may need to work on raising your scores before trying a mortgage.

If those are FICO scores from your lender, you may want to bump them up to at least 620 before applying again. The fastest route is to pay down any CC debt below 9% of their respective limits. If you have anything in need of repair, then I'd suggest reading the following:
